go check out the textile companies just out from town ... most of them are down near the canadia industrial park, and out near the rubbish dump and the airport ...

heard from a few peeps working out that way there were a few management-type jobs available out there ... not expat-position pay grades, but still paying higher than khmer jobs ...

lost phone numbers sorry, since i wasn't interested in pursuing them myself ... but if you speak fluent mandarin, you can pretty much walk in and ask what jobs they've got available ...

just keep in mind that if you are going to work out there, you'll prolly want to have your own transport, since accomodation out there is generally very very basic, designed for the factory workers (read: sweat shop slaves) ... small windowless rooms (or windows with no glass, just holes in the wall covered in steel bars) ...
